Abstract

The tightening pressure in gland packings decreases over time after tightening due to stress relaxation .This paper deals with the change over time in normal and axial pressure distribution in piled gland packings of asbestos and graphite. An analytical method for the pressure change is presented with consideration given to stress relaxation by use of the viscoelastic model previously introduced by the authers. Stress relaxation tests of some gland packings are performed on some gland packings. Both for asbestoid and graphitic packings, the normal-to-axial pressure ratio and the friction coefficient are not changed by stress relaxation. The effect of cyclic tightening in preventing stress relaxation is discussed.
